Output 28e08ebbca2812e0f65a5d407229dc7cddbe322f1523a3b03177a3973650c13b:2

value
588130000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1aaa10d29ec3ca9fbfc1a073c655ead5c099941 OP_EQUAL
address
3KM2k5txhnXWUZdj8B24gbAngswp6jrMfX
transaction
28e08ebbca2812e0f65a5d407229dc7cddbe322f1523a3b03177a3973650c13b
spent
true